Oral Ketamine for the Treatment of Depression: A randomized controlled trial and meta-analysis

medRxiv Preprint Server March 21, 2025 Leo R. Silberbauer, Benjamin Eggerstorfer, Paul Michenthaler et al. 1 citation preprint

Background Ketamine represents a significant advancement in antidepressant therapy, but the commonly used intravenous and intranasal application routes currently limit its availability beyond specialized centers. By contrast, oral ketamine treatment might constitute an alternative that is easy to administer with established safety and efficacy for patients with chronic and severe pain at home.
